Frequently Asked Questions

Why does our established Addis lawn still have drainage problems after years of care?

Homes built around 2011 in the Addis Town Center sit on young, alluvial silt loam soil that is approximately 15 years old. This soil has had insufficient time to develop stable structure and mature organic matter content, leading to poor infiltration and compaction. The underlying clay subsoil common here restricts water movement, creating a high water table. Core aeration and incorporating composted organic matter are critical to improve soil percolation and long-term health for your St. Augustine turf.

Are concrete pavers a better choice than wood for a new patio?

For longevity and low maintenance in Louisiana's humid climate, concrete pavers are superior to wood. They resist rot, insect damage, and do not require seasonal sealing. While Addis has a low Fire Wise rating, using non-combustible materials like pavers or river rock for patios and pathways inherently contributes to defensible space. Their permeability, when installed with proper base materials, also aids in managing the site's natural drainage challenges.

With no water restrictions, is a smart irrigation controller really necessary here?

Yes, even with abundant water from the Mississippi River proximity, smart Wi-Fi controllers with soil moisture sensors are essential for precision. They prevent overwatering by applying water only when the root zone of St. Augustine or Centipede grass requires it, based on real-time evapotranspiration (ET) data. This conserves a significant municipal resource, reduces fungal disease pressure from saturated soils, and optimizes root development for drought resilience.

How can we reduce weekly mowing and gas-powered maintenance in our yard?

Transitioning sections of high-maintenance turf to climate-adaptive plantings is key. Incorporating native species like American Beautyberry, Oakleaf Hydrangea, and Swamp Milkweed reduces water and fertilizer needs while providing superior habitat. This xeriscaping approach minimizes the need for frequent mowing and gas-powered blowers, keeping you ahead of evolving noise ordinances and supporting local biodiversity standards for 2026 and beyond.

What are the most aggressive weeds or invasive plants we should watch for?

In this region, cogongrass and Chinese tallow are high-priority invasive species that can outcompete natives. Safe treatment involves targeted, non-selective herbicide application during active growth phases, strictly following label instructions. Crucially, any fertilizer used near waterways must be phosphorus-free to comply with statewide regulations. A proactive integrated pest management plan focuses on soil health and dense planting to resist invasion without routine chemical dependence.

Our yard floods after every heavy rain. What's the best long-term solution?

Persistent pooling is a direct result of the high water table and poor infiltration in Addis's clay subsoils. The solution integrates grading to create positive surface flow away from foundations and installing subsurface French drains. Using permeable materials like crushed river rock for walkways or patios instead of solid concrete can also increase ground absorption. All significant grading and drainage work should be designed to meet the Town of Addis Planning and Zoning Department's stormwater runoff standards.
